Patent number: 6192232Abstract: An emergency call control apparatus for a mobile communication system does not disconnect, in a handoff, an emergency call from a mobile station in a service zone to which the mobile station has moved even when the radio channels are congested in the service zone. When a channel securement requesting unit in a first base station controller receives an emergency call from the mobile station, the channel securement requesting unit requests a second base station controller associated with a service zone adjacent to a service zone of a first base station to secure a radio channel. In the second base station controller, a securing unit secures an idle radio channel. When the mobile station engaging in an emergency call moves into the adjacent service zone, a connection requesting unit in the first base station controller requests the second base station controller to make a radio connection between the mobile station and the second base station through a radio channel secured by the securing unit.Type: GrantFiled: September 10, 1998Date of Patent: February 20, 2001Assignee: Fujitsu LimitedInventor: Takayuki Iseyama

Patent number: 6191902Abstract: A writing unit divides a sync byte into two sync bytes of a first sync byte and a second sync byte and also divides write data into two data of first data and second data and writes them. When a first sync byte pattern is detected, a reading unit demodulates the subsequent first data, second data, and an error detection correction code. When the first sync byte pattern SB1 is not detected but a second sync byte pattern SB2 is detected, the subsequent second data and error detection correction code are demodulated and the first data is reconstructed by the error detection correction code.Type: GrantFiled: August 27, 1997Date of Patent: February 20, 2001Assignee: Fujitsu LimitedInventors: Yoshihiro Hashimura, Shuichi Hashimoto

Patent number: 6192120Abstract: The utility of a call waiting service is enhanced. When telephone A is engaged in voice communication with telephone B, if there is a call from telephone C, the telephone number of the telephones B and C are temporarily stored in a CCB. If the telephone C goes on-hook before the telephone B does, the telephone number of the telephone C is transferred from the CCB to subscriber data and stored as a recall number. Thereafter, when a switchhook operation is performed on the telephone A during communication with the telephone B, an automatic call is made to the telephone C by using the stored telephone number. If the telephone B goes on-hook before the telephone C does, the telephone number of the telephone B is transferred from the CCB to the subscriber data and stored as a recall number. Thereafter, when a switchhook operation is performed on the telephone A during communication with the telephone C, an automatic call is made to the telephone B by using the stored telephone number.Type: GrantFiled: August 10, 1998Date of Patent: February 20, 2001Assignee: Fujitsu LimitedInventors: Masahiko Yamagishi, Wataru Oomori
